Sha256: a248cd531ab7f9769180c609c6a57c1fa8bd8af5df28b9772264431d158d9813

Contents?: true

Size: 370 Bytes

Versions: 3

Compression:

Stored size: 370 Bytes

Contents

require 'cancan'
require 'devise'
require 'haml-rails'

module Radmin
  class Engine < Rails::Engine
    initializer "radmin.add_authorization_rules" do |app|
      Radmin::Authorization.define_rules(dsl_file)
    end

    protected
    def dsl_file
      File.expand_path("config/authorization.rb", File.dirname(File.dirname(File.dirname(__FILE__))))
    end
  end
end

Version data entries

3 entries across 3 versions & 1 rubygems

Version Path
radmin-0.3.3 lib/radmin/engine.rb
radmin-0.3.2 lib/radmin/engine.rb
radmin-0.3.1 lib/radmin/engine.rb